「j」

記事数:(12)

DXその他

Jアラート:国民を守る情報伝達システム

全国瞬時警報システム、通称Jアラートは、国内にいる全ての人々に対して、差し迫った危険を知らせるための大切な仕組みです。 このシステムは、万が一の事態が発生した際に、住民が速やかに状況を理解し、安全を確保するための行動に移れるようにすることを目的としています。 具体的には、他国からのミサイル攻撃といった人為的な災害や、地震や津波といった自然災害など、様々な緊急事態に対応できるようになっています。 Jアラートが適切に機能することで、住民は危険をいち早く察知し、避難などの適切な行動を開始できます。この初動の早さが、被害を減らす上で非常に重要です。 Jアラートは、国や地方公共団体だけでなく、住民一人ひとりの防災意識と協力によって支えられています。迅速かつ正確な情報伝達は、Jアラートが担うべき重要な使命です。このシステムを維持し、さらに使いやすくすることは、国民の安全を守る上で欠かせない取り組みと言えるでしょう。
DXその他

Jest:JavaScriptテストを円滑にするための枠組み

Jestは、顔本(フェイスブック)社が開発したJavaScriptで記述されたプログラムの動作を検証する枠組みです。特に、Reactで構築された画面や応用(アプリケーション)の検証で広く利用されていますが、他のJavaScriptプログラムにも適用できます。Jestの特筆すべき点は、容易な設定で迅速に検証を開始できることです。多くの設定は初期設定のままで十分機能し、開発者は複雑な設定に煩わされることなく、プログラムの検証に専念できます。また、Jestは「状態保存検証(スナップショットテスト)」という独自の機能を有しています。これは、プログラムの実行結果を記録し、その後の検証で結果を比較することで、意図しない変更を容易に検出する機能です。例えば、画面の意匠(デザイン)が予期せず変更された場合などに、迅速に気づけます。Jestは、検証の実行速度も重視しており、並行処理を効率的に行うことで、大規模なプログラムでも迅速に検証を完了できます。さらに、検証結果を分かりやすく表示する機能も備えており、問題箇所を容易に特定できます。このように、Jestは、開発者が効率的にプログラムの品質を高めるための強力な手段として、広く利用されています。
DXその他

不変の王者:Javaの基礎とデジタルトランスフォーメーションへの貢献

Javaは、世界中で広く使われている代表的なプログラム言語の一つです。長年にわたり、多くの開発者に支持され、学びたい言語としても常に上位に位置しています。Javaの大きな特徴は、特定の環境に依存しないことです。一度プログラムを書けば、異なる環境でもそのまま動かすことができます。この汎用性の高さが、広く採用される理由です。元々はサン・マイクロシステムズで開発され、後にオラクルに引き継がれました。「一度書けば、どこでも実行できる」という理念が、Javaの成功を支えています。Javaは、ものを組み立てるようにプログラムを作る手法を支援しており、部品を再利用しやすい構造にできます。そのため、大きな開発でも効率的に管理できます。また、豊富な部品集や枠組みがあり、開発期間を短縮し、品質を高めることができます。ウェブ開発では、特定の枠組みが広く使われています。Javaは安全性を重視しており、安全なプログラムを作るための機能が充実しています。金融や医療など、高い安全性が求められる分野でも安心して使われています。このように、Javaはその汎用性、部品化、豊富な部品集、高い安全性など、多くの利点があり、現代の開発に欠かせない存在です。
WEBサービス

ウェブを彩る魔法:JavaScriptの魅力

ウェブの世界では、JavaScriptは特別な役割を担っています。ウェブサイトに動きを与え、利用者の体験を豊かにするからです。ウェブページは、文字や画像を表示するだけでも成り立ちますが、それだけでは魅力に欠けます。そこでJavaScriptが、ウェブページの見た目を動的に変え、利用者の操作に反応します。例えば、ボタンを押すとアニメーションが表示されたり、入力フォームに合わせて情報が更新されたりします。地図を操作して拡大縮小することも可能です。JavaScriptはウェブサイトを、ただの情報源から、利用者が参加できる空間へと変えます。最近では、ウェブブラウザだけでなく、サーバーでも使われるようになり、活躍の場が広がっています。ウェブを作る人にとって、JavaScriptは不可欠な技術であり、習得することで、より魅力的で使いやすいウェブサイトを作ることができるでしょう。
WEBサービス

JSPとは?動的ウェブコンテンツ生成の基礎

JSPは、ウェブ応用開発において重要な役割を担う技術で、JavaServer Pagesの略称です。これは、Javaを基盤とし、サーバー側で動的なウェブページを生成するために用いられます。具体的には、HTMLファイルにJavaのコードを組み込み、ウェブサーバーが要求に応じてそのコードを実行し、個々の利用者に合わせた内容を表示します。この動的なページ生成能力がJSPの最大の特徴であり、例えば、データベースから情報を取得して表示したり、利用者の入力に応じて表示内容を変化させたりすることが容易になります。JSPは、柔軟性と拡張性に優れ、多種多様なウェブサイトやウェブ応用開発に適しています。利用者との対話的な機能を実現するために不可欠な技術と言えるでしょう。また、JSPはJavaの強力な環境と連携することで、保安性、性能、拡張性といった面でも優れた特性を発揮します。
DXその他

インターネットの要、日本ネットワーク情報センター(JPNIC)とは

日本網情報中心は、我が国のインターネットが滞りなく機能するよう支援する団体として設立されました。その始まりは1991年、任意の団体であった日本網情報センターとして活動を開始した頃に遡ります。その後、組織体制を強化し、より広い範囲の活動に対応できるよう、1993年に日本網情報中心と名称を改めました。そして、1997年3月には社団法人としての地位を確立し、現在の形となりました。設立当初から、我が国におけるインターネットの基盤を支える重要な役割を担ってきたのです。具体的には、網住所資源の管理、域名の登録管理、インターネットに関する情報の収集と提供、調査研究、そしてインターネット技術の普及と啓発など、多岐にわたる活動を行っています。これらの活動を通じて、我が国のインターネット利用者が快適かつ安全にインターネットを利用できる環境を整備することに貢献しています。特に、網住所資源の管理は、インターネットが正常に機能するために欠かせない業務であり、日本網情報中心の重要な役割の一つです。
DXその他

画像圧縮技術の基礎:JPEGとは何か?

電子写真の普及に伴い、画像記録の容量が大きくなり、保管場所の逼迫や伝送速度の低下が問題となりました。初期の電子写真機で撮影した画像は、数メガバイトに達することも珍しくなく、大量の画像を保存するには、大容量の記憶媒体が不可欠でした。また、情報通信網の黎明期においては、通信速度が遅く、高精細の画像をウェブサイトに掲載したり、電子郵便で送ったりすることは、時間を要する作業でした。このような状況から、画質を維持しつつ、記録容量を小さくする画像圧縮技術が求められました。特に、ウェブサイトでの利用や、電子写真機での記録など、様々な用途に対応できる汎用的な圧縮技術が不可欠でした。初期の画像圧縮技術は、圧縮率が低かったり、特定の画像にしか対応していなかったりするものが多く、幅広い画像に対応でき、高い圧縮率を実現する技術の開発が急務でした。このような状況下で、JPEGはその高い圧縮率と汎用性から、急速に広まり、電子画像の分野における標準的な形式としての地位を確立しました。JPEGの登場は、電子写真の普及を後押しし、情報通信網上での画像共有を容易にするなど、多くの利点をもたらしました。
セキュリティ

JPCERT/CC:日本の情報安全対策を支える組織

一般社団法人日本シーサートコーディネーションセンターは、国内の情報安全対策において中心的な役割を担う組織です。インターネットを通じて発生するさまざまな脅威、具体的には不正侵入や不正アクセスといった情報安全上の事故に対して、技術的な視点から対応する情報提供機関として活動しています。国内のウェブサイトからの報告を受け付け、事故の発生状況を詳細に把握し、その対応を支援します。さらに、攻撃の手口を分析し、再発を防止するための対策を検討し、関係機関や企業に対して助言を行います。日本シーサートコーディネーションセンターは、日本を代表するコンピューター緊急対応チームとしての役割も担っています。これは、情報安全に関する問題の監視、原因の解析、詳細な調査などを専門的に行う組織のことです。政府機関や企業から独立した中立的な立場を維持しており、特定の利害関係に左右されることなく、日本の情報安全対策活動全体の向上に貢献することを目的としています。国民が安心してインターネットを利用できる社会の実現に不可欠な存在と言えるでしょう。
DXその他

JISコード:日本語文字コードの歴史と特性

情報技術が社会に浸透するにつれて、計算機上で日本語を扱う必要性が高まり、初期には様々な文字符号化方式が独自に開発されました。しかし、それぞれの方式間での互換性が課題となりました。そのような状況下で、日本工業規格によって定められた共通の基盤としてJIS符号が登場しました。当初は扱える文字数に限りがありましたが、技術の進歩とともに拡張され、より多くの文字を表現できるようになりました。特に、電子 почта が普及した時期には、JIS符号が事実上の標準として広く用いられ、日本語での意思伝達を円滑に進める上で重要な役割を果たしました。しかし、JIS符号にも課題がありました。半角片仮名が使用できなかったり、他の文字符号化方式との互換性の問題など、改善すべき点がありました。それでも、JIS符号は日本語文字符号化の歴史において重要な位置を占めており、その後の文字符号化方式の発展に大きな影響を与えました。
WEBサービス

高速かつ安全なウェブサイト構築:JAMstackという選択

ウェブの構築手法は技術革新とともに変遷してきました。かつては、ウェブページを動的に生成する方式が主流でしたが、近年はより高速で安全、かつ柔軟なウェブ構築が求められています。従来の方式では、アクセス毎にサーバーで処理を行うため、通信量の増加に伴いサーバーへの負荷が増え、表示速度が遅くなる可能性がありました。また、データベースへの依存度が高いため、情報漏洩等の危険性も懸念されていました。これらの問題を解決するため、新しい構造が登場し、ウェブ開発に革新をもたらそうとしています。静的サイト生成器やコンテンツ配信網などの技術を活用することで、ウェブサイトの性能向上、保安の強化、開発の効率化が可能になりました。これらの技術を組み合わせることで、ウェブサイトはより速く、より安全に、そしてより簡単に構築・運用できるようになり、開発者は創造的な作業に集中できるようになります。
DXその他

業務の適正を確保するための体制:J-SOX法とは

会社が行う財務に関する報告は、投資家や株主などの関係者にとって、その会社の状態や将来の見通しを判断するための大切な情報源です。もし財務報告が不正確であったり、ごまかしがあったりすると、投資の判断を間違えるだけでなく、市場全体の信用を失うことにもなりかねません。そのため、財務報告の信用性をしっかりと確保するために、会社は内部統制という仕組みを作り、きちんと運用していく必要があります。そのための法律として、重要な役割を果たしているのが金融商品取引法です。この法律は、会社の内部統制を強化し、財務報告の信用性を高めることを目的としています。具体的には、会社は内部統制の状況を評価し、その結果を内部統制報告書として作成し、監査を受けることが義務付けられています。これにより、会社の経営者は、自社の内部統制がきちんと機能しているかを客観的に評価し、改善につなげることができます。また、投資家や株主は、内部統制報告書を通じて、会社の内部統制の状況を把握し、投資判断の参考にすることができます。金融商品取引法は、会社の財務報告の信用性を高めることで、投資家を守り、健全な市場経済の発展に貢献することを目的とした重要な法律です。
WEBサービス

変革を支える縁の下の力持ち:jQueryの役割

ウェブ開発において、迅速な開発と柔軟性は不可欠です。特に、動きのあるウェブページや対話的な体験を実現するには、JavaScriptの利用が欠かせません。しかし、直接JavaScriptを記述すると、様々な閲覧環境への対応や複雑な処理の実装に手間がかかります。そこで登場したのが、jQueryという補助的なプログラム群です。これは、JavaScriptの記述を簡素化し、異なる閲覧環境間での互換性を高めることを目指したもので、多くの開発者にとって重要な道具となっています。これを利用することで、動きや出来事の処理、通信といった機能を、より少ない記述で実現でき、開発の効率を大幅に向上できます。また、直感的で分かりやすい命令の集まりを提供することで、JavaScriptの経験が少ない開発者でも高度な機能を実装しやすくなり、開発組織全体の能力向上にもつながります。さらに、jQueryは無償で利用できるため、誰でも自由に使用、修正、配布でき、活発な利用者同士の助け合いも盛んです。豊富な拡張機能や解説書が提供されており、開発者はこれらの資源を活用することで、より迅速かつ効率的にウェブ応用ソフトウェアを開発できます。jQueryは、単なる補助的なプログラム群という枠を超え、ウェブ開発の現場における生産性向上と技術革新を支える基盤として、今日も重要な役割を果たしています。
error: Content is protected !!